Hull Police Arrest Man on Open and Gross Lewdness Charge

May 28, 2025 by Cody Shepard

FILIP CERNY, AGE 39, of HULL, was arrested Tuesday by Hull Police. (Photo Courtesy Hull Police Department)

HULL — Chief John Dunn reports that the Hull Police Department arrested a man on an open and gross lewdness charge Tuesday following an investigation.

FILIP CERNY, AGE 39, of HULL, was arrested Tuesday and charged with:

  • Open and Gross Lewdness
  • Negligent Operation of a Motor Vehicle
  • Unsafe Operation of a Motor Vehicle

On Monday, May 26, at approximately 4:08 p.m., Hull Police responded to George Washington Boulevard for a report of a driver performing a lewd act while alongside another car. Officers responded to the area, but did not locate the vehicle.

Through an investigation on Tuesday, May 27, Hull Police identified the suspect as CERNY.

The preliminary investigation confirmed that CERNY was performing a lewd act while driving unsafely to maintain eye contact with passengers in a car in the next lane.

CERNY was taken into custody without incident on Tuesday and booked at the Hull Police Department.

CERNY was arraigned on Tuesday in Hingham District Court and released on personal recognizance, with the condition that he stay away from and have no contact with any victims and witnesses.

These are allegations. All suspects are considered innocent until proven guilty in a court of law.
